The adrenal glands primary endocrine gland located above the kidneys; divided into an outer cortex (80% of glands total mass) and an inner medulla. Adrenal cortex - outer portion of the adrenal gland; secretes adrenocorticosteroids. Adrenocorticoids - steroid hormones secreted from the adrenal cortex. Adrenal medulla - inner portion of the adrenal gland; secretes catecholamines . 80 % = epinephrine (adrenaline); 20% = nor epinephrine; 1% = dopamine. Adrenocorticotropic hormone (acth) - tropic hormone secreted from the anterior pituitary that stimulates secretion of glucocorticoids from the adrenal cortex. Corticotropin releasing hormone (crh) - tropic hormone released by the hypothalamus that stimulates secretion of acth from the anterior pituitary. glucocorticoid are steroids, lipophilic and diffuse immediately in adrenal cortex to bloodstream after synthesis. plasma glucocorticoids levels are reg. by negative feedback on hypothalamus and ant. pit. w/c limits crh and acth sec. Adrenal cortex; ties up with circadian rhythm sleep- wake cycle.
